Records show Second Harvest brought in roughly $260 million in total revenue in 2022—with over $6 million coming from government grants, according to a report in the American Experiment.
And it’s not just O’Toole earning well into the six figures at the food shelf.
Several executives at Second Harvest earn over $300,000 annually, with at least seven staffers making between $140,000 to $280,000 per year, according to the 2022 tax records.
Despite the high salaries, Second Harvest Heartland has maintained a strong presence at the Capitol this session, requesting public funding to address what it calls record-breaking demand for food assistance.
